Sustainable Development Acquisition I - Warrants (05/02/2026) (SDACW) FAQ

Sustainable Development Acquisition I - Warrants (05/02/2026) (SDACW) currently reports a current assets of $1.4M as of March 2023. That compares with $870K in the prior-year period — up 58.7% year over year.
